Every morning at 7:00 a.m. in Pottsboro, Dr. Eric Newberry and his wife, Jennifer, sit down over coffee to discuss the day ahead and share updates on their latest projects. This ritual, which has continued for over 30 years, allows them to collaborate while setting healthy boundaries between work and personal life. For this husband-and-wife team, starting the day together in this way defines the balance between their professional responsibilities and their life outside the office.
In 2024, after selling their previous practice in McKinney, the Newberrys purchased Nietling Optical from Dr. Dennis Nietling in Denison. A Main Street fixture for more than 40 years, the practice had long-standing patients, some families returning for generations. The Newberrys saw an exciting opportunity: to honor the community’s trust in a beloved local business while introducing modern tools, techniques, and treatments.
After completing the purchase in March 2024, the Newberrys immediately launched a year-long renovation. Every detail of the office, from paint and flooring to furniture and fixtures, was refreshed to create a welcoming, modern environment. “Patients have appreciated the modern look and feel of the office and the changes we have made,” Jennifer says. With these updates, EyeCare Texoma combines the warmth of a small-town practice with cutting-edge technology, giving patients confidence in their care.
Just as they were preparing for their grand reopening, Denison began Phase 2 of its downtown construction along the 400 blocks of Main Street. Despite the ongoing work, EyeCare Texoma has remained open. Jennifer encourages patients needing extra assistance to call ahead, as navigating construction and parking can be challenging. The project is expected to conclude by July 2026.
Dr. Newberry’s mission is to educate patients about their eyes and the possibilities offered by new technology, medications, and therapies. EyeCare Texoma provides comprehensive eye exams for patients of all ages, starting at age five. These exams go beyond checking vision. They assess overall eye health, offering a complete picture of a patient’s ocular condition.
Residency-trained in the diagnosis and management of medical eye conditions, Dr. Newberry treats everything from glaucoma and macular degeneration to diabetic retinopathy, cataracts, dry eye, allergic eyes, and red eyes. With advanced equipment and expertise, the practice can manage virtually any eye disease.
“The eyes are a window to the soul,” the saying goes, but in Dr. Newberry’s practice, they are also a window to overall health. Because the eye is the only place in the body where the vascular system can be observed without an incision, routine exams, enhanced by pupil dilation and Optomap retinal imaging, allow Dr. Newberry to assess a patient’s general health alongside their eye health.
Dry Eye Syndrome (DES) is one of the most common conditions seen at EyeCare Texoma. Whether caused by insufficient tear production or rapid tear evaporation, the team can diagnose the specific type and recommend treatments to relieve symptoms.
Glaucoma is another area of Dr. Newberry’s specialty, and he brings over 25 years of experience to the care of these patients. Every patient is screened for glaucoma, with Dr. Newberry reviewing test results personally and explaining treatment options in an easy-to-understand way.
EyeCare Texoma also offers urgent care for sudden or concerning eye symptoms. Red, itchy, or uncomfortable eyes; foreign bodies or possible corneal abrasions; flashes and floaters - these can all signal conditions needing prompt attention. A dilated exam allows Dr. Newberry to accurately diagnose and manage urgent cases, including signs of retinal detachment or even systemic health issues like high blood pressure or stroke.
